How they compare
Chile currently reports 15 against 13 in Kazakhstan, a difference of 2.
That makes Chile's figure about 1.2 times Kazakhstan's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 21 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Kazakhstan ahead.
Chile ranks 134th and Kazakhstan ranks 137th of 184 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Chile averaged higher in 2 and Kazakhstan in 1.
